Herbert Ray Dixon 1933 - 2007

Herbert R Dixon of Olympia, Thurston County, WA was born on May 24, 1933, and died at age 74 years old on June 18, 2007. Herbert Dixon was buried at Tahoma National Cemetery Section L Row B Site 28 18600 Se 240th St, in Kent.
